sql >> Databáze >  >> NoSQL >> MongoDB

Používejte MongoEngine a PyMongo společně

Autor MongoEngine zde - MongoEngine je postaven na pymongo, takže samozřejmě můžete přejít do pymongo - nebo použít surové pymongo ve svém kódu!

Existuje několik pomocníků pro dokumenty, které vám umožňují přístup k nezpracovaným metodám pymongo v MongoEngine, např.:

class Person(Document):
    name = StringField()

# Access the pymongo collection for the Person document
collection = Person._get_collection()
collection.find_one()  # Use raw pymongo to query data



  1. Vyhněte se varování, že analyzátor aktuálního URL řetězců je zastaralý, nastavením useNewUrlParser na hodnotu true

  2. Kroky pro připojení MongoDB a Solr pomocí DataImportHandler

  3. Nápověda MongoDB Query - dotaz na hodnoty libovolného klíče v dílčím objektu

  4. Robustní serializace zpráv v Apache Kafka pomocí Apache Avro, část 1